- Gerry MerkleyDec 27, 2023 · 2 years agoA stop loss order is a risk management tool used by cryptocurrency traders to limit potential losses. When a stop loss order is placed, it automatically triggers a market sell order when the price of a cryptocurrency reaches a specified level. This helps protect traders from significant losses if the market moves against their position. It is an essential tool for managing risk and ensuring that losses are kept within acceptable limits. By setting a stop loss order, traders can have peace of mind knowing that their downside risk is limited, even if they are not actively monitoring the market.
- Murdock RosarioMar 11, 2023 · 2 years agoStop loss orders are like safety nets for cryptocurrency traders. They act as a predefined exit strategy that helps minimize losses and protect profits. By setting a stop loss order, traders can automatically sell their cryptocurrency when the price drops to a certain level. This prevents them from holding onto a losing position for too long and allows them to cut their losses early. It's a smart move to use stop loss orders in cryptocurrency trading, as the market can be highly volatile and unpredictable. It's better to be safe than sorry!
